首先,需要明确scanf函数的基本语法: scanf("格式化字符串", 参数1, 参数2, ...); 格式化字符串定义了输入数据的格式,参数则是需要读取数据的变量地址。 分步来说,以下是使用scanf函数的步骤: 包含必要的头文件 在VS中使用scanf函数前,需要在代码的开头包含stdio.h头文件,该文件包含了scanf函数的声明。 初始化变...
1、在程序最前面加: #define_CRT_SECURE_NO_DEPRECATE 2、在程序最前面加: #pragma warning(disable:4996) 3、把scanf改为scanf_s; 4、无需在程序最前面加那行代码,只需在新建项目时取消勾选“SDL检查”即可; 5、若项目已建立好,在项目属性里关闭SDL也行;我用的VS是中文版的 (1)、我将“是”改为“否...
2、解决方案:可以将你该代码中的所有scanf替换成scanf_s,即可避免出现该错误。 方法二:1、可以通过在预处理器最上方,也就是第一行添加如下代码 首先我们新建一个项目,书写代码,同时使用scanf函数。如图所示,VS提示了错误,要你使用scanf_s。在上面的菜单里选择PROJECT——最后一项 (项目名称) 首选项 在左边的菜单...